Ordinals
beta
Sat 1339262249634073
decimal
325704.2249634073
degree
0°115704′1128″2249634073‴
percentile
63.774392909869626%
name
ejbwoqyeeoe
cycle
0
epoch
1
period
161
block
325704
offset
2249634073
timestamp
2014-10-17 09:26:16 UTC
rarity
common
prev
next